logo.png
product_banner01.jpg

Gallery Artchill

Gallery Artchill is located in Amber Fort of Jaipur, Rajasthan.

The gallery showcases Paintings, sculptures & multimedia installations.

Copyright 2012-2022 Indiamap Digital Pvt Ltd. All rights reserved. Privacy Policy | Terms of Use